What was Tony Gwynn's batting average against Randy?
Unable to time Neagle's deceptive fastballs and change-up, Gwynn batted . 194 against him in 36 at-bats. He was 0-12 against Hall of Famer Randy Johnson, the 6-10 lefty whose low-slung releases made Gwynn feel like the ball was coming from behind his own head.

How many times did Tony Gwynn strike out against Greg Maddux?
One of the best pure hitters to ever play. He struck out only three times (two to Glavine, two to Smoltz and NEVER against Maddux or Pedro), per Eric Edholm of Yahoo! Padres Tony Gwynn faced Greg Maddux 107 times in his career, more than any other pitcher; Gwynn batted . 415, Maddux never struck him out.
Who struck out Tony Gwynn 3 times in one game?
Rather famously, Gwynn struck out three times in a game only once -- against Bob Welch and the Los Angeles Dodgers in 1986.

How many walks did Greg Maddux have in his career?
Across his 23 seasons, he walked 999 hitters. His 4.9% walk rate is the second-lowest among Hall of Fame pitchers who pitched solely in the Live Ball Era (Robin Roberts, 4.7%). A popular meme says that out of the 20,421 batters Maddux faced in his career, only 310 saw a 3–0 count — and 177 were intentional walks.

Who struck out Tony Gwynn the most times?
For as impressive of a career as Bob Welch may have had, his greatest feat came as a member of the Los Angeles Dodgers on April 14, 1986. On that day, he became the only person to strike out San Diego Padres legend Tony Gwynn three times in a game.

Is Chris Gwynn related to Tony Gwynn?
Christopher Karlton Gwynn (born October 13, 1964) is a former Major League Baseball outfielder. He is the younger brother of Hall of Famer Tony Gwynn and the uncle of former Major League Baseball outfielder Tony Gwynn Jr.
How many hits does Wade Boggs have?
A 12-time All-Star third baseman, Boggs ended his 18-year (1982-99) major league career with 3,010 hits, a . 328 batting average and a . 415 on-base percentage. In his 2,432 career games, Boggs reached base safely in 85 percent of them.
What bat did Tony Gwynn use?
His bat of choice was certainly Louisville Slugger during his playing days, but Gwynn did use other brands along the way such as Rawlings/Adirondack and Hoosier bats on occasion. Gwynn gamers are commonly found with his uniform number "19" noted on the knob or barrel end in black marker.

How many time was Mickey Mantle an All-Star?
He was named to 20 All-Star Games, won a Gold Glove for his play in center field in 1962 and was a part of seven Yankees teams that won the World Series. He hit a record 18 home runs in his 12 appearances in the Fall Classic. Mantle was elected to the Hall of Fame in 1974.

How many 4 hit games did Tony Gwynn have?
In 2,441 career games, Gwynn posted 45 four-hit games, and only 34 two-strikeout games. Out of all the ridiculous numbers Gwynn put up during his Hall of Fame career, that statistic is by far the most impressive.
